General-duty citation text
29 CFR 1910.134(g)(1)(i)(A): Respirators with tight-fitting facepieces were worn by employees who had facial hair that came between the sealing surface of the facepiece and the face or that interfered with valve function. Wellton checkpoint: On or before May 4, 2023, employees conducted handling, weighing, and repackaging of illicit drugs. Employee(s) were required to wear an N95 respirator(s) who had facial hair that interfered with sealing surfaces. Employee(s) were potentially exposed to pupil contraction/dilation, respiratory distress, stiff muscles, and/or seizures. The U.S. Border Patrol was previously cited for a violation of this occupational safety and health standard or its equivalent standard 29 CFR 1910.134(g)(1)(i)(A), which was contained in OSHA inspection number 1630018, citation number 1, item number 2 and was affirmed as a final order on December 13, 2022, with respect to a workplace located at U.S. Customs and Border Protection - 1st Street and Pan American, Douglas AZ 85607.

General-duty citation text
29 CFR 1904.32(a)(1):The OSHA 300 Log was not reviewed to verify that the entries are complete and accurate. Deficiencies were not corrected. Wellton Station: On or before May 4, 2023, the total number of recordable cases does not equal to the total injuries and illnesses type on the OSHA 300A log calendar year 2022. The employer did not verify that the entries were accurate and did not correct deficiencies.
